Transaction 7551cf7656ecddc3ca3e2f134bf6878905b80bbea0acf951e9a66bef3754a0d2

1 Input
2 Outputs
  • 7551cf7656ecddc3ca3e2f134bf6878905b80bbea0acf951e9a66bef3754a0d2:0
  • value  543214
    address  3PNKQpMz61mzc8UsNregJTiqCKhM4Z15qd
  • 7551cf7656ecddc3ca3e2f134bf6878905b80bbea0acf951e9a66bef3754a0d2:1
  • value  9040767
    address  bc1q9dxruxz3wau2cgsydzmgf4fxh3a4swkjp9r2kp